European Association for Forwarding, Transport, Logistics and Customs Services (CLECAT): EUDR INFORMATION SYSTEM GOES LIVE (06 December 2024 )
The European Commission has launched the EUDR Information System, enabling operators, traders, and their representatives to submit due diligence statements required under the EU Deforestation Regulation (EUDR). This marks a significant step ahead of the Regulation’s application, providing a platform for submitting and managing statements that ensure products are not linked to deforestation or forest degradation.

European Association for Forwarding, Transport, Logistics and Customs Services (CLECAT): DUTCH TRANSPORT & LOGISTICS GROUPS CHALLENGE SCHIPHOL PRICE HIKES (06 December 2024 )
Last week, Air Cargo Netherlands (ACN), Transport and Logistics Netherlands (TLN), and Fenex, the Dutch Freight Forwarders Association, jointly filed a complaint with the Dutch Authority for Consumers and Markets regarding Schiphol Airport's planned price hikes. Announced in November, the increases are set to raise airline charges by 37% over three years.

European Association for Forwarding, Transport, Logistics and Customs Services (CLECAT): TRAN REPORT ON IMPACT OF FIT FOR 55 ON TRANSPORT (06 December 2024 )
On 4 December, MEPs from the TRAN Committee received a presentation on the study analysing the expected impacts of the Fit for 55 legislation on connectivity and mobility in Europe. The study commissioned by the TRAN Committee and developed by Ecorys and CE Delft is based on a comprehensive review of eleven legislative texts in the package with a transport policy dimension.

European Association for Forwarding, Transport, Logistics and Customs Services (CLECAT): CLECAT JOINS FIATA WG SEA IN LONDON (06 December 2024 )
On 28 and 29 November, CLECAT attended the FIATA Working Group Sea meeting hosted by BIFA and the TT Club in London. Delegates had the opportunity to discuss the latest developments regarding maritime logistics at global level and potential initiatives to ensure a fair and level playing field for its resilience. Participants acknowledged that regulatory developments taking place in the United States (OSRA of 2022 and subsequent FMC’s Final rules) should serve as an example for other regions to promote fair competition and business relations among all actors of the maritime supply chain. Members also received an update on the implementation of ICS2 Release 3 in maritime transport and its consequences for third-country operators.

European Association for Forwarding, Transport, Logistics and Customs Services (CLECAT): ICS2 RELEASE 3 LIVE FOR MARITIME HOUSE LEVEL FILING (06 December 2024 )
On 4 December, the EU's Import Control System 2 (ICS2) Release 3 went live, mandating house-level information for maritime shipments. Freight forwarders opting to lodge Entry Summary Declarations (ENS) by themselves through multiple filing must start filing by this date unless a deployment window has been requested in advance.

European Association for Forwarding, Transport, Logistics and Customs Services (CLECAT): EU PARLIAMENT APPROVES NEW PACKAGING AND PACKAGING WASTE REGULATION (06 December 2024 )
On 27 November, the European Parliament has given its formal approval to the Packaging and Packaging Waste Regulation (PPWR), replacing the long-standing Packaging and Packaging Waste Directive (PPWD). This new legislation marks a significant shift in how packaging is designed, used, and recycled across the EU, aiming to improve environmental performance while preserving the free movement of goods in the Internal Market.

European Association for Forwarding, Transport, Logistics and Customs Services (CLECAT): EP APPROVES OPENING OF TRILOGUES ON COUNTEMISSIONS EU (06 December 2024 )
On 4 December, the TRAN and ENVI Committees voted to formally enter into interinstitutional negotiations on the CountEmissions EU proposal. The two new Rapporteurs, MEPs Antonio Decaro (S&D, Italy) and Norbert Lins (EPP, Germany) will lead the negotiations with the Council and Commission.
